WebInclusion means that, “All children, regardless of ability or disability, have the right to be respected and appreciated as valuable members of the school community, fully … WebApr 3, 2013 · Block 1 develops social and emotional well-being by valuing diversity. Block 2 ensures that instructional and assessment practices are effective for all students. Block 3 addresses systemic structures and strategies for supporting inclusion. The three blocks are interrelated and together are necessary for effective inclusion. duties act associated persons https://kartikmusic.com
